Publish-subscribe pattern
Thepublish-subscribe pattern (short:pubsub) is an event handling and messaging pattern where the consumersubscribes to the provider, which in return can thenpublish a message that can be picked up and processed by each subscribed consumer.
Here are 2,438 public repositories matching this topic...
Language:All
Sort:Most stars
Send push notifications to your phone or desktop using PUT/POST
- Updated
Dec 17, 2025 - Go
Dapr is a portable runtime for building distributed applications across cloud and edge, combining event-driven architecture with workflow orchestration.
- Updated
Dec 8, 2025 - Go
Simple, secure & standards compliant web server for the most demanding of applications
- Updated
Jun 27, 2025 - C++
The most scalable and reliable MQTT broker for AI, IoT, IIoT and connected vehicles
- Updated
Dec 17, 2025 - Erlang
🥊 Tiny 200 byte functional event emitter / pubsub.
- Updated
Aug 14, 2024 - TypeScript
Scalable real-time messaging server in a language-agnostic way. Self-hosted alternative to Pubnub, Pusher, Ably, socket.io, Phoenix.PubSub, SignalR. Set up once and forever.
- Updated
Dec 17, 2025 - Go
μWebSockets for Node.js back-ends 🤘
- Updated
Nov 28, 2025 - C++
Broadcast, Presence, and Postgres Changes via WebSockets
- Updated
Dec 18, 2025 - Elixir
deepstream.io server
- Updated
Aug 3, 2025 - TypeScript
Robust, Ubiquitous and Massively Scalable Messaging Platform (XMPP, MQTT, SIP Server)
- Updated
Dec 16, 2025 - Erlang
Highly scalable realtime pub/sub and RPC framework
- Updated
Nov 19, 2025 - JavaScript
Policy and data administration, distribution, and real-time updates on top of Policy Agents (OPA, Cedar, ...)
- Updated
Dec 16, 2025 - Python
High performance, distributed and low latency publish-subscribe platform.
- Updated
Mar 13, 2025 - Go
A Microservice Toolkit from The New York Times
- Updated
Jul 13, 2023 - Go
A distributed MQTT message broker based on Erlang/OTP. Built for high quality & Industrial use cases. The VerneMQ mission is active & the project maintained. Thank you for your support!
- Updated
Dec 15, 2025 - Erlang
A micro library providing Ruby objects with Publish-Subscribe capabilities
- Updated
Aug 15, 2024 - Ruby
The open source and enterprise-ready webhooks service 🦀
- Updated
Dec 15, 2025 - Rust
Released 1987
- Followers
- 41 followers
- Website
- github.com/topics/pubsub
- Wikipedia
- Wikipedia